1. A decoy comprising:

  • a decoy body; and

    a stand supporting the body, the stand comprising;

    a rod extending along an axis about which the body is configured to rotate;

    at least three legs pivotably coupled to the rod for pivoting between an extended position and a collapsed position; and

    a retainer structure coupled between the rod and in the legs, the structure releasably pivotably retaining each of the legs in the extended position, wherein the retainer structure includes a channel for each leg, each channel comprising;

    a pair of walls which form a leg receiving portion and a mouth, said mouth communicates with said leg receiving portion receiving a portion of one of the at least three corresponding legs, said walls configured to resiliently flex from a first state in which the mouth has a first width less than a width of the portion of one of the at least three corresponding legs to be received through the mouth and a second state in which the mouth has a second width greater than the width of the portion of one the at least three corresponding legs to be received through the mouth.
